Kimberley Garner is newly single - and admits it was the "right decision".

The former 'Made in Chelsea' star, who is now a swimwear designer, has told how she and her boyfriend recently went their separate ways, but the star insisted she is in a "really good place" now.

Speaking to the Daily Mail newspaper's Eden Confidential column, she said: "I've just broken up with someone.

"Right decision - and I am in a really good place."

It comes after Kimberley was romantically linked to financier Andreas Anthis last year, and she was previously in a relationship with her 'Made in Chelsea' co-star Richard Dinan.

The 33-year-old businesswoman - who appeared in the E4 reality TV show in 2012 - has forged a successful career for herself, after starting her first company aged 18.

But she initially used to pretend she was an intern, because nobody would take her "seriously".

She previously told MailOnline: "I think people sometimes think that I’m only the face, but I am responsible for every bit of the business.

"I was 18 when I started my first company - I came up with an idea, stayed up for days learning how to register the company and teaching myself.

"It became very successful overnight.

"However, as I was only 18, no one ever imagined it was mine. I was a young blonde girl with a soft voice.

"No one would take me seriously or realise it was my company. So, I pretended to be the intern!"
